Roofing cost by material.

Installed price ranges for a full roof replacement in Aleppo, adjusted for local labor and code. Linked materials have a dedicated city guide.

  • Architectural shingle roof
    Dimensional laminated shingles — the U.S. default
    $7,100 – $14,000
  • 3-tab shingle roof
    Entry-level asphalt
    $5,300 – $9,300
  • Standing-seam metal roof
    Concealed fasteners, 40–70 year service life
    $13,500 – $35,500
  • Corrugated metal roof
    Exposed-fastener panels
    $7,100 – $17,500
  • Flat roof membrane
    TPO, EPDM, or PVC for low-slope sections
    $4,400 – $13,500
  • Tear-off & disposal
    Removing the old roof, dumpster included
    $900 – $2,700
  • Permits & inspection
    Varies by municipality
    $225 – $900

* Ranges adjusted for Aleppo's tier and median income — verify with an on-site quote.

Before you sign: the quote checklist

  •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Aleppo.
  •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
  •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
  •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Cost factors

Why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Aleppo

Roof replacement costs in Aleppo are influenced by several local factors. Pennsylvania's building code sets minimum standards for underlayment and ice and water shield, especially along eaves—a requirement driven by the region's snow and ice dam risks. The age of Aleppo's housing stock means many roofs have complex geometries (dormers, valleys) that increase labor time. Local climate, including UV exposure in summer and freeze-thaw cycles in winter, affects material choices; asphalt shingles are common but heavier options like metal may be preferred for longevity. Labor rates reflect the Pittsburgh metro area's cost of living, and disposal fees for old roofing materials vary by landfill. Permit fees, set by the local building department, add a small, fixed cost.

Field notes

Common Issues

  1. Hail Damage

    Aleppo experiences hailstorms that can bruise asphalt shingles, reducing their lifespan and necessitating full replacement when granule loss is widespread.

  2. Ice Dams

    Snow accumulation and freeze-thaw cycles cause ice dams along eaves, leading to water backup that can rot decking and require a new roof.

  3. Wind Lift

    Strong winds, common in spring storms, can lift shingles and compromise seals, making roofs vulnerable to leaks and premature failure.

  4. UV Degradation

    Summer sun exposure causes asphalt shingles to dry out and crack, especially on south-facing slopes, leading to granule loss and reduced protection.

  5. Moss and Algae Growth

    Humid conditions in Pennsylvania’s valleys promote moss and algae, which trap moisture and accelerate shingle deterioration over time.

Q&A

Roof Replacement cost questions — Aleppo

What factors affect roof replacement cost in Aleppo?

Key factors include roof size and pitch, material choice (asphalt vs. metal), complexity of the roof design, and local labor rates. Pennsylvania's building code requires ice and water shield on eaves, which adds to material costs. Disposal fees and permit costs from the local building department also contribute. The condition of existing decking and any necessary repairs will further influence the total.

How do I choose a roofing contractor in Aleppo?

Look for contractors licensed in Pennsylvania (check with the state's contractor registration), with local references and a physical address in the area. Ask about their experience with Aleppo's common roof issues like ice dams and hail damage. Verify insurance coverage and request a detailed written estimate. Avoid contractors who require full payment upfront.

Does Pennsylvania require a license for roofers?

Pennsylvania does not have a statewide roofing license, but contractors must register with the state's Attorney General's Office if they perform home improvement work over $5,000. Some municipalities may have additional requirements. Always verify that your contractor meets Pennsylvania's registration and insurance requirements.

When is the ideal time to replace a roof in Aleppo?

Late spring through early fall offers the most consistent weather for roof replacement in Aleppo. Warm temperatures help asphalt shingles seal properly. Avoid winter months when cold temperatures and snow can compromise installation quality. However, scheduling in early spring or late fall may offer more flexibility with contractor availability.

Do I need a permit for roof replacement in Aleppo?

Yes, most roof replacements in Aleppo require a building permit from your local building department. The permit ensures the work meets Pennsylvania's building code. Your contractor typically handles the permit application, but it's your responsibility to confirm it's obtained. Permit fees are usually modest and included in the contractor's estimate.
